Examples of these techniques are removal of privacy through telescreens, surveillance, and Big Brother himself. The four ministries also play a huge roll in the mind control techniques. The party has the Ministry of Truth, which “has the rights to change past documents and history to make them true to what Big Brother wants,” so everyone is always convinced that Big Brother is right (Orwell 4). The Ministry of Plenty is used to control food rations and supply in order to keep any person who is not in the party from finding out what other countries are truly like. “The Ministry of Plenty provides everyone with necessities so they never have to worry about being out of a product” (Orwell 57). The Ministry of Peace plays a role by convincing the inner, outer, and proles that East Asia, Eurasia, and Oceania are constantly at war, and “in order to get peace the must continue in the war” (Orwell 18).
